Battling shark and crocodile, the emblem of Surabaya The identify of Surabaya, Indonesia, is domestically thought to get more info get derived from your phrases "suro" (shark) and "boyo" (crocodile), two creatures which, in a local myth, fought one another so as to achieve the title of "the strongest and most powerful animal" in the area. It absolutely was claimed the two effective animals agreed to get a truce and established boundaries; which the shark's domain could be in The ocean when the crocodile's domain could be on the land. Having said that in the future the shark swam into the river estuary to hunt, this angered the crocodile, who declared it his territory. The Shark argued which the river was a drinking water-realm which meant that it absolutely was shark territory, although the crocodile argued that the river flowed deep inland, so it absolutely was as a result crocodile territory.

To help with digestion, crocodiles swallow modest stones that grind up the food stuff within their stomachs. As a result of their gradual metabolism, crocodiles can endure for months with out food items.
For the duration of seasons of small to no Solar, they usually enter a point out of relatively hibernation, wherever they dig out a dredge or hovel inside the facet of a drinking water body for example an estuary, lake, or riverbank. During this time of prolonged slumber, all bodily processes decelerate.
